CVE-2025-25341

HIGH
Published Dec 26, 2025 Modified Dec 31, 2025 CWE-400

Description

A vulnerability exists in the libxmljs 1.0.11 when parsing a specially crafted XML document. Accessing the internal _ref property on entity_ref and entity_decl nodes causes a segmentation fault, potentially leading to a denial-of-service (DoS).

CVSS v3.1 Score

7.5
HIGH
C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H

Weakness Type (CWE)

CWE-400 Uncontrolled Resource Consumption

Affected Products

Vendor Product
libxmljs_project libxmljs
